titleOfInvention Process for curing polyepoxides and resulting products
abstract 1,215,683. Coating. SHELL INTERNATIONALE RESEARCH MAATSCHAPPIJ N.V. 3 March, 1969 [4 March, 1968], No. 11149/69. Heading B2E. [Also in Division C3] Aluminium and steel surfaces are coated either by fusing a powder or using a solution of a curable composition comprising an epoxy resin and a fusible adduct of a mono- or polyepoxide with an imidazole having a secondary amino group in the ring, e.g. imidazole, 2- methylimidazole or 2-ethyl-4-methylimidazole and optionally substituted benzimidazole. Salts of the imidazole, e.g. with solicylic acid, may also be used. The adducts may be formed for monoglycidyl ethers or esters or with epoxy resins, e.g. the diglycidyl ether of bisphenol A. Conventional curing agents, e.g. polycarboxylic acid anhydrides, polyamines or phenol formaldehyde resins may additionally be used. The coatings may be cured by heating, e.g. for 5 minutes at 205‹C.
